The Tamiya 57581 - 1/10 RC RTR Toyota 86 Drift Spec captures the essentials of scale drifting while remaining approachable. Built on the TT01E chassis, this RTR model combines predictable handling with a faithful Toyota 86 body that looks right on track.
The TT01E chassis is known for its rugged build and straightforward setup, making it a top pick for pilots learning to drift and for regular club sessions. Its four-wheel drive layout adds traction and composure during controlled slides. A low center of gravity helps with balance through corners, and the bathtub frame shields internal parts from track debris.
The full-size Toyota 86 is prized for light weight and balanced handling, traits that translate well into the scale model. Tamiya has recreated the car's clean lines and aerodynamic profile so the model looks authentic while you practice drifting technique.
Small suspension changes can greatly affect drift balance; try tuning spring preload and camber for smoother transitions. Softer compound tyres will help maintain controlled slides, and testing different motor and pinion gear combos can fine tune speed and response.
